Aracılığıyla paylaş


VCFilter.CanMove Yöntem

Döndürür true filtresi belirtilen konuma taşıdıysanız.

Ad alanı:  Microsoft.VisualStudio.VCProjectEngine
Derleme:  Microsoft.VisualStudio.VCProjectEngine (Microsoft.VisualStudio.VCProjectEngine.dll içinde)

Sözdizimi

'Bildirim
Function CanMove ( _
    Parent As Object _
) As Boolean
bool CanMove(
    Object Parent
)
bool CanMove(
    [InAttribute] Object^ Parent
)
abstract CanMove : 
        Parent:Object -> bool 
function CanMove(
    Parent : Object
) : boolean

Parametreler

  • Parent
    Tür: System.Object
    Gerekli.Klasör veya Proje filtresi taşımak istediğiniz.

Dönüş Değeri

Tür: System.Boolean
true Filtre, belirtilen konuma taşınması Aksi halde, false.

Notlar

Bkz: Nasıl yapılır: proje modeli genişletilebilirlik amacıyla örnek kodu derleyin derlemek ve bu örnek çalıştırma hakkında bilgi için.

Örnekler

Aşağıdaki örnek CanMove , tümleşik geliştirme ortamı (IDE):

' Macro code.
' add reference to Microsoft.VisualStudio.VCProjectEngine
Imports EnvDTE
Imports Microsoft.VisualStudio.VCProjectEngine

Public Module Module1
    Sub Test()
        Dim mycollection As IVCCollection
        Dim filter, filter2 As VCFilter
        Dim prj As VCProject
        Dim ret As Boolean
        prj = DTE.Solution.Projects.Item(1).Object
        mycollection = prj.Filters
        'mycollection.Count has count of files
        filter = mycollection.Item(1)
        filter2 = mycollection.Item(2)
        ret = filter.CanMove(filter2)
        MsgBox(ret)
    End Sub
End Module

.NET Framework Güvenliği

Ayrıca bkz.

Başvuru

VCFilter Arabirim

Microsoft.VisualStudio.VCProjectEngine Ad Alanı